Team — quick heads-up from finance. We're taking a write-down on the Kestrelware accessory stock sitting in the Halverton warehouse; roughly a third of it is obsolete after the v4 launch. Priya will circulate the exact figures before Thursday's call. It stings, but better now than dragging it into next year. Here's the part to keep strictly internal.

board note of tagug-hahag: Praionax Logistics is in early talks to buy Julaxek Group for about $36.3 million. The Julmir launch date is March 1, and nothing goes to the press before then.

Subject: Handover — FX rounding fix

Quick handover for the new folks. The Corvato billing service had rounding drift in currency conversion — we were rounding per line item instead of per invoice, so totals disagreed with the ledger by a cent or two. Fix ships in 5.2; keep the reconciliation job on until two clean cycles pass. Release checklist is in the Marrow wiki. Builds must be signed before the pipeline accepts them. Current signing key is below.

release key, taduf-yajef: bky13_uGiieNoy5KKUY

## Configuration — FormulaCage Sandbox

Plugin authors: the sandbox evaluates user-supplied formulas inside an isolated interpreter pool. Set `SANDBOX_TIMEOUT_MS` (default 250) and `MAX_AST_DEPTH` (default 40) in your plugin's `.env`; exceeding either aborts evaluation safely. Plugins must also authenticate to the pool broker, or formula submissions are rejected outright. Place the broker credential on the next line of the file.

sealed setting: LEDGER_TOKEN20=6148d35bbb480b0ab79e

**Notice for Visiting Contractors — Door Sensor Recall**

The Ventrix-7 proximity sensors fitted to doors in Blocks C and D at the Oakhollow campus are subject to a manufacturer recall and have been disabled. Until replacement units arrive, these doors will not respond to badge taps. Contractors working in the affected blocks should use the manual keypads beside each frame. Report any door that fails to latch to the site office. For keypad entry during the recall period, use the code below.

staff pass of tajog-bahap = bdg-GTUUI-82661